C BAND LNB
About
A C Band LNB (Low Noise Block) is a critical component in satellite communication systems, designed to receive signals transmitted in the C-band frequency range (typically 3.7 to 4.2 GHz). Known for its strong signal stability and ability to perform well even during heavy rain or bad weather, C Band LNBs are ideal for areas with frequent climatic disturbances. These LNBs are commonly used for satellite TV reception, VSAT communication, and broadcasting stations.
Key Features
✅ Wide Frequency Range: Supports standard C Band frequencies (3.7 to 4.2 GHz) for stable and clear signal reception.
✅ Low Noise Figure: Ensures better signal clarity and quality with minimal interference.
✅ Dual Polarity Support: Available in both single and dual polarity options for flexible satellite configurations.
